WebJan 15, 2015 · 1.5M views 8 years ago Target Shooting 101 with Top Shot Champion Chris Cheng Top Shot Champion Chris Cheng demonstrates for beginners how to properly grip a semi-auto … WebMay 13, 2011 · How to Hold a Rifle Trigger Hand Grip Rifle with pistol grip. If your rifle has a pistol grip, like the AR-15 or JP-15, center the grip in the “V” at the junction of the thumb and index finger of your trigger hand. Grip the gun high on the back strap (the back strap is the back of the grip on the gun). Like so: Rifle without a pistol grip.

WebAug 31, 2010 · Mike showing how to hold the gun high on the gun’s grip with your gun hand. 2. Place your support hand (your non-dominant hand) so that it is pressed firmly against the exposed portion of the grip not covered by the gun hand. All four fingers of your support hand should be under the trigger guard with the index finger pressed hard …
